Call for Speakers!
The Art of Industry symposium from the National Coal Mining Museum for England
Held in association with Woodhorn Museum, the home of the Ashington Group
24 June 2011
• Do you work with an industrial art collection?
• Do you use art as a tool for engaging learners in History or other curriculum subjects?
• Would you like to share your experiences with other Museum professionals?
The National Coal Mining Museum is holding a symposium at Woodhorn Museum on 24 June to celebrate the relationship between art and Britain’s industrial heritage.
We are looking for a speaker from a learning team who can share their experiences of making an industrial art collection accessible to visitors and/or who can talk about using industrial art as a tool to enrich learning in other curriculum areas.
